Re: can the ca do this?

While the CA is within the DV boundaries, between receipt of notice and actual validation, they can only report to CRA to update the record with notation of your dispute.

 

A new update without notation of dispute is a FDCPA violation by CA and, if you have notified the CRA of your dispute with the CA, a FCRA violation by the CRA.

 

Sending bills to you, between receipt of notice and actual validation, is a different FDCPA violation by the CA.

Re: can the ca do this?


@Anonymous wrote:
Can the CA do this? report to the CRA before thay verify an account if still within the 30 days. send you bills trying to collect on the account before thay verify the account. update your CR with the CRA before the 30 days. i sent a dv to the ca within 30 days after receving the first bill it has been 45 days and still no response and thay are still sending bills to me and reporting to the cra and updating my cr with the cra thank you

 

IMO it is a violation. They cannot engage with collection activities until they verify per the FDCPA. Reporting is considered collection activity. I've seen opinions and cases that support this. Did you send the DV CMRRR? If I was in the same boat, I would draft a letter, customized to point out the FDCPA reference, and any state reference, if applicable. I would tell them to cease collection or else. I wouldn't specify what I would do, but I'd give them 15-20 days then I would file a complaint with the BBB, FTC, and any applicable state agency.

Re: can the ca do this?

If a CA is already reporting when you send the DV letter....they can continue to report for 30 days.......if they do not answer the DV within the 30 days they must stop all collections until they do answer the DV.

 

It might be your word against theirs when the first dunning letter went out.

 

If they do not answer the DV letter....file a dispute with a copy of the DV letter   copy of the cert.paper and green card along with this letter

 

CMRRR to the CRAs   or fax
